WebJan 7, 2024 · Open the Settings app. Tap Sounds & Haptics. Use your finger to move the slider all the way to the right to turn your ringer volume all the way up. If you want to use the volume buttons on the left side of your iPhone to turn up the ringer volume, make sure the switch next you Change with Buttons is turned on.
